Acknowledging Oral Emergency Situations



If your kid experiences serious tooth pain or a knocked-out tooth, these are indications of oral emergencies that call for prompt attention. Tooth discomfort that's sharp, relentless, or accompanied by swelling could indicate an infection or an abscess, which requires punctual care from a dental professional.

Furthermore, a knocked-out tooth, whether as a result of an autumn or a mishap, is an additional important situation where quick action is essential for possible re-implantation.

Immediate First Aid Steps



In cases of oral emergency situations in youngsters, without delay applying first aid steps can assist relieve pain and minimize potential complications.

If your kid experiences a knocked-out tooth, gently wash it with water, being careful not to touch the root, and attempt to reinsert it right into the socket. If this isn't feasible, save the tooth in a glass of milk or saliva and look for instant oral care.

Fighting Future Dental Emergencies



To avoid future oral emergency situations in children, establishing regular dental hygiene routines is key. Ensure your child brushes their teeth twice a day with fluoride tooth paste and flosses daily.
